‘Beggars belief’: calls for federal intervention after extension to ‘carbon bomb’ open-cut coalmine approved by Queensland government

Hail Creek is responsible for about 20% of Australia's coalmine methane, while only producing 1% of the country's coal

Environmental groups have called on the federal government to intervene after Australia's most methane-polluting open-cut coalmine was approved for extension.

A proposed expansion of the Hail Creek coalmine in central Queensland, described by conservationists as a carbon bomb", was backed by the state's government on Wednesday.
